Refer to local procedures for pump testing procedures and practices.
Use a fog nozzle ONLY in conjunction with flow meters, Use ONLY a nozzle rated for
the required flows.
Conduct testing between 60 and 70 psi for most accurate results.
For pitot gauge accuracy, the pressures should be between 30 and 120 psi. Table 10 provides
nozzle flow (in gpm) and pressures (in psi) for various nozzle sizes (in inches).
